A few folks have reported some problems with the website recently - mostly around the renewal screen.
The bug is fairly deep seated and it looks like the best way to fix it will be a major change to the superstructure of the site. Fear not the functions underneath will remain...
We'll be working on that over the coming weekend and would
hope to have most of the work done by Late Sunday. You'll notice when it happens
In the meantime if you are having problems drop me at email: [hide]
This e-mail address is being protected from spam bots, you need JavaScript enabled to view it
[/hide]
(contact details also in newsletter or via the Contact Us link below).
If you have access to firefox it usually beahves far better on the site than Internet Explorer - so please try that.